Arkansas River Bridge is a 1958 riveted continuous girder bridge carrying Interstate 25 over the Arkansas River in Pueblo, Colorado. Determined eligible for the National Register of Historic Places, it is one of the preservation-priority bridges featured in Colorado Preservation, Inc.’s Historic Bridges of Colorado listing.

Grand Avenue Bridge
The Grand Avenue Bridge in Grand Junction is a 1950 riveted girder bridge carrying SH 340 over the Colorado River. It is a preservation-priority historic bridge and an important mid-century river crossing in Mesa County.
Boulder Creek Bridge
The Boulder Creek Bridge in Boulder County is a 1953 continuous concrete slab and girder bridge carrying SH 119 over Boulder Creek. Listed in the National Register of Historic Places, it is significant as an early unaltered example of a bridge type important to Colorado’s postwar highway development.
North St. Vrain Creek Bridge
The North St. Vrain Creek Bridge near Lyons is a 1955 concrete rigid frame bridge carrying SH 7 over North St. Vrain Creek. Listed in the National Register of Historic Places, it is a rare rural example of its bridge type and a preservation-priority historic bridge.
